One cup of Minced beef in tomato sauce is around 235 grams and contains approximately 294 calories, 24 grams of protein, 18 grams of fat, and 12 grams of carbohydrates.

Minced Beef In Tomato Sauce is a hearty and flavorful dish that combines tender, seasoned minced beef with a rich tomato sauce. Originating from classic Italian cuisine, this comforting meal is often served over pasta, rice, or polenta. Packed with protein from the beef, it also delivers a dose of vitamins and antioxidants from the tomatoes. While it can be high in saturated fats, using lean beef and adding vegetables like bell peppers or onions can boost its nutritional profile. Perfect for a family dinner, Minced Beef In Tomato Sauce is deliciously satisfying and versatile.
